2019-10-16
10:30 AM
Oro Valley 85737 None Customer called about inspection being completed at 2 storage facilities. This first one had found a young rattlesnake inside of building near one of the side entrances under a cart. When I arrived I did a perimeter check for any active snakes. None were found. On the outside I noticed the main plant were lantanas. Lantanas are a common area for rattlesnakes to be found. It was recommended that the plants be removed and a less shady plant be used instead. 3 separate retractable doors were also an issue. Under all of them was a minimum gap of 1/2-3/4 inch gap. Which is more then likely where the young rattlesnake entered from a month back. It was also discussed to continue having pest control out to keep rodent populations down. Behind building near the wash was a pile of rocks near garbage bins. They were not being used and just sitting there creating a good hiding area for a rattlesnake. It was also mentioned that they should fill in gaps underneath large boulders and to ensure drip systems were in good working condition and not letting out excess water. They had recently done some brush clearing behind building. That was a great step in reducing shade. There was 1 exit door that was not of immediate concern, but the weather stripping was beginning to create a gap. End of report.
2019-10-16
12:30 PM
Tucson 85704 None This was the second of 2 storage facilities that the customer wanted inspected. Although there hadn’t been a rattlesnake sighting for a longer period of time the customer wanted to ensure the safety of her employees and clients by having an inspection conducted there also. On the exterior perimeter check o noticed that there was a large wash system directly below the building. The last snake seen was at a door adjacent to the wash. The buildings had very dense brush like plants that would give great shade corn rattlesnake. It was advised that any plants like that be either removed or continuously trimmed to reduce shade. I also noticed some large holes underneath concrete that air conditioners were sitting on. It was advised to have those deep gaps filled and continue with a pest control company to slow down the snakes food source. Of the 17 doors that were checked only 2 were a concern. Like the first inspection, the retractable door had a large gap underneath. The gentleman who showed me the grounds explained that he has witnessed large lizards able to get in easily. The second door was “ door #6”. This door should be tightened down a bit to ensure nothing is able to get through. No active snakes were found. End of report.

2019-10-14
10:30 AM
Tucson 85730 None Customer called wanting inspection of interior and exterior of treatment facility building. The facility has had 3-4 snakes found inside building where the clients stay. Which is an obvious concern. I did perimeter check first. It’s an old building and some parts are Gradually wearing away. There was 2 large breach areas going into building wall near one of the doors. The Utility closet was completely worn away on bottom and there were several holes around the base of the water heater. I also explained to trim large plants including lantanas. I also told him to be Leary of having bird feeders around property. From the inside I was able to find 2 breaches that would be concerning. 1 was in utility closet and the other in the nurses office. The nurses office breach was connected with the exterior utility closet. Besides breaches I witnessed staff leaving doors open. I explained to Andy that it is a serious concern seeing the employees leaving doors open in such a suitable habitat. No snakes were found but he planned on beginning the projects to help seal the building off immediately. End of report.

How effective is snake fencing?

Snake fencing, also known as rattlesnake proofing, is highly effective when properly installed. Our snake fence systems are designed specifically to prevent rattlesnakes and other snakes from entering your property. The fence must be installed correctly with proper height, materials, and ground contact to be effective.

Is snake fencing maintenance required?

Yes, snake fencing requires periodic maintenance to remain effective. Regular inspections ensure the fence remains intact, properly sealed at ground level, and free of gaps. We offer snake fence maintenance and renewal services to keep your rattlesnake proofing system functioning optimally.
